Camille Pissarro

Saint Thomas, 1830 - Paris, 1903

Conversation

Date c. 1881
Materials and Techniques oil on canvas
Size(cm) 65.3 x 54
Inscriptions Signed lower left: C. Pissarro.
Credit Line Matsukata Collection
Standard ref. Pissarro/Venturi 544; Pissarro/Snollaerts 658; M867
Category Paintings
Collection Number P.1959-0165

The late 1870s to the 1880s were a major turning point in the careers of Pissarro and the other Impressionists. This change was symbolized by Monet, Renoir and Sisley's absence from the 6th Impressionists Exhibition held in 1881, and from this time onwards the Impressionists each struck out on their own path. Pissarro also made some new attempts to find a way out of this impasse amidst these circumstances in the late 1870s. These experiments included his work with prints, his experiments with a new genre, and his research into new techniques in concert with such younger artists as Gauguin, Seurat and Signac. We can find evidence of these changes in this Conversation. Here we can spot the technical precursor to Pissarro's experiments with Seurat's pointillist techniques in the later 1880s. In terms of subject matter, Pissarro here changes his focus to figures, a shift from his earlier emphasis on the landscape. This work was exhibited in the 7th Impressionist Exhibition of 1882. Of the 36 works that Pissarro displayed in that exhibition, 27 of them, as here, portray the figural forms of the farmers around Pontoise. Pissarro's works avoid Millet's dramatically idealized images of farmers, concentrating rather on an unexaggerated depiction of farmers in their everyday surroundings. It is for this reason that Pissarro's farmers exhibit a greater validity and familiarity than that found in Millet. In addition, the unifying touch that creates all, whether figure, road, or tree, conveys a sense of the close bond between Pissarro's peasants and nature. (Source: Masterpieces of the National Museum of Western Art, Tokyo, 2009, cat. no.80)

Provenance

Purchased from the artist by Galerie Durand-Ruel, Paris, 4 August 1881; purchased from the above by Erwin Davis, New York, 10 April 1888; bought back from the above by Galerie Durand-Ruel, New York, 14 April 1899; Galerie Durand-Ruel, stock no. 10784 [gallery label on the reverse: “Pissarro 10784, La Conversation”]; purchased from the above by Paul Rosenberg, Paris, 10 January 1918; purchased from the above by Kojiro Matsukata, Kobe, ca. March 1922 (Fr. 25,000) [see letter from Paul Rosenberg to Léonce Bénédite, dated 30 March 1922, in the Bibliothèque centrale des musées nationaux, Paris (copy in NMWA curatorial file)]; sequestered by French government, 1944; vested in French government under San Francisco Peace Treaty, 1952; transferred from French to Japanese government, 23 January 1959; entered into NMWA, April 1959.
